Cardinal Commerce is a 3rd-party service that provides secure integrations with many online payment brands (Google Checkout, BillMeLater, MyECheck, and others) and easy integration with the Verified by Visa and MasterCard SecureCode services. AspDotNetStorefront uses Cardinal to enable the MyECheck payment method and VBV support 'out of the box'. Cardinal's many other services would require customization to use.
Supported Payment Gateways:
- Authorize.net
- USAePay
- PlugNPay
- eProcessingNetwork
- QuickCommerce
- NetBilling 
- Paymentech
- ProtX
- SecureNet
- Cybersource
- Payflow Pro
- PayPal Website Payments Pro
Once VBV is enabled on your site, customers may be taken off of the site briefly during checkout to the VBV/Securecode authentication page, if they are enrolled in the program, or their merchant is a program participant, or they are invited to sign up during checkout. Once they have entered their information and verified their identity, they will be returned to your site to complete payment.
NOTE: Cardinal Commerce functions with the Smart One Page Checkout with the point release MSx 9.3.1.1
Enabling Verified by Visa
Admin Site
1 - First, set the CardinalCommerce.Centinel.Enabled AppConfig to true.
2 - Configure the following AppConfigs with your personal account information:
- CardinalCommerce.Centinel.MerchantID (Note: leave this set to 100 while in testing)
- CardinalCommerce.Centinel.ProcessorID (Note: leave this set to 800 while in testing)
- CardinalCommerce.Centinel.TransactionPwd
3 - Set the CardinalCommerce.Centinel.IsLive AppConfig to 'true'.
Skin
To display the Verified By Visa/SecureCode logo, add the skin token to your skin.
NOTE: In the Cardinal Commerce Profile settings (Cardinal Commerce account management), the * CAVV/XID Format : should be set to "Hex"